Tar roof replacement services involve removing an existing tar or built-up roof system and installing a new, durable roofing membrane. This process typically includes inspecting the current roof, preparing the surface, and applying new layers of roofing materials designed to provide long-lasting protection. Skilled contractors ensure that the new roof is properly sealed and properly ventilated, helping to improve the overall integrity and performance of the property’s roofing system. This service is essential for maintaining the safety and structural soundness of a building, especially when the existing roof shows signs of aging or damage.
Replacing a tar roof can help resolve common problems such as leaks, ponding water, and extensive wear and tear. Over time, tar roofs can develop cracks, blisters, or deteriorate due to exposure to the elements, leading to water infiltration and potential interior damage. A new roof installation can eliminate these issues by providing a seamless, weather-resistant barrier. This service also addresses issues caused by poor insulation or ventilation, which can cause energy inefficiency and increased utility costs. This type of roofing replacement is often performed on commercial properties, industrial buildings, and some residential structures with flat or low-slope roofs. Commercial buildings, such as warehouses, office complexes, and retail centers, frequently have tar or built-up roofs that require periodic replacement to maintain their protective qualities. Residential properties with flat or low-pitched roofs may also need this service, especially if the existing roof has become aged or compromised. Homeowners and property managers should consider tar roof replacement when signs of aging or damage become apparent. Common indicators include persistent leaks, widespread cracking, blistering, or ponding water that doesn’t drain properly. If the roof has reached the end of its expected lifespan or has sustained significant damage from severe weather, replacement can help prevent further issues and costly repairs down the line. The overview below groups typical Tar Roof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or tar roof repairs generally fall between $250-$600. Many routine fixes land within this range, covering patching small areas or sealing leaks.
Partial Replacement - replacing sections of a tar roof often costs between $1,000-$3,500 depending on size and complexity. Larger, more involved projects can reach higher amounts but are less common.
Full Roof Replacement - complete replacement of a tar roof usually ranges from $4,000-$8,000 for standard-sized homes. Many projects fall into this middle range, while larger or more complex jobs can push beyond $10,000.
Complex or Large-Scale Projects - extensive or intricate tar roof replacements can exceed $10,000, especially for large commercial properties or roofs requiring special materials. These are less frequent but represent the upper end of typical project costs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are signs that a tar roof needs replacement? Signs include widespread cracking, blistering, or significant granule loss, which can indicate aging or damage that affects the roof's integrity.
Can a tar roof be repaired instead of replaced? In some cases, localized damage can be repaired, but extensive deterioration often requires a full roof replacement to ensure proper protection.
